Baixe o app para aproveitar ainda mais
Prévia do material em texto
18/05/2022 10:05 Exercícios sobre métodos básicos de ordenação: método da bolha e método de ordenação por inserção: ALGORITMOS E … https://pucminas.instructure.com/courses/91650/quizzes/288777 1/6 Exercícios sobre métodos básicos de ordenação: método da bolha e método de ordenação por inserção Entrega 27 mar em 23:59 Pontos 1,04 Perguntas 8 Disponível 21 mar em 20:40 - 27 mar em 23:59 6 dias Limite de tempo Nenhum Instruções Este teste foi travado 27 mar em 23:59. Histórico de tentativas Tentativa Tempo Pontuação MAIS RECENTE Tentativa 1 26 minutos 0,52 de 1,04 As respostas corretas não estão mais disponíveis. Pontuação deste teste: 0,52 de 1,04 Enviado 23 mar em 20:59 Esta tentativa levou 26 minutos. Prezados alunos, Esses exercícios devem ser realizados individualmente e encerrados até o dia 27/03, às 23:59. Essa atividade tem o valor de 1 ponto. Bons estudos! Eveline https://pucminas.instructure.com/courses/91650/quizzes/288777/history?version=1 18/05/2022 10:05 Exercícios sobre métodos básicos de ordenação: método da bolha e método de ordenação por inserção: ALGORITMOS E … https://pucminas.instructure.com/courses/91650/quizzes/288777 2/6 0 / 0,13 ptsPergunta 1IncorretaIncorreta Quantas comparações e trocas de posição ocorrerão se utilizarmos o algoritmo Bubblesort para ordenar, do menor para o maior valor, o vetor [60, 32, 45, 5, 6, 2], respectivamente: 25 e 15. 15 e 12. 15 e 13. 15 e 9. 10 e 4. 0,13 / 0,13 ptsPergunta 2 Qual é o algoritmo de ordenação que tem como princípio percorrer o vetor de dados a ser ordenado diversas vezes, a cada passagem fazendo o maior elemento se mover para o final da estrutura? Mergesort Bubblesort Shellsort Ordenação por inserção Ordenação por seleção 0,13 / 0,13 ptsPergunta 3 18/05/2022 10:05 Exercícios sobre métodos básicos de ordenação: método da bolha e método de ordenação por inserção: ALGORITMOS E … https://pucminas.instructure.com/courses/91650/quizzes/288777 3/6 Julgue o item a seguir: No pior caso, quando o vetor está inversamente ordenado, o Bubblesort executa n operações para a ordenação de um vetor de “n” elementos. 2 Falso Verdadeiro 0,13 / 0,13 ptsPergunta 4 Assinale a alternativa que apresenta o método de ordenação cuja característica é a comparação do elemento atual com o próximo elemento do conjunto, realizando uma troca entre eles, caso o elemento atual tenha um valor maior que o de seu sucessor. Ordenação por seleção Shellsort Mergesort Bubblesort Ordenação por inserção 0 / 0,13 ptsPergunta 5IncorretaIncorreta Ordenação é uma operação comum em muitas aplicações. Muitos algoritmos foram desenvolvidos para executá-la. Sobre alguns desses algoritmos, é correto afirmar: 18/05/2022 10:05 Exercícios sobre métodos básicos de ordenação: método da bolha e método de ordenação por inserção: ALGORITMOS E … https://pucminas.instructure.com/courses/91650/quizzes/288777 4/6 Mergesort particiona os itens em dois segmentos separados por um elemento pivô e ordena-os recursivamente. Shellsort divide os itens em dois segmentos, ordena-os individualmente e depois mescla-os. o método de ordenação por inserção troca dois elementos adjacentes se estiverem fora de ordem, repetindo esse procedimento até que os itens estejam ordenados. o método de ordenação por seleção busca um elemento fora de ordem em elementos sucessivos, depois insere o item no local apropriado. 0,13 / 0,13 ptsPergunta 6 Julgue o item a seguir: O algoritmo de ordenação por inserção tem seu melhor caso quando o vetor está ordenado de forma inversa à ordem do procedimento. Falso Verdadeiro 0 / 0,13 ptsPergunta 7IncorretaIncorreta Analise as proposições abaixo sobre algoritmos de ordenação: I. Os métodos de ordenação por inserção e bolha possuem complexidade O(n ) em relação ao número de comparações.2 18/05/2022 10:05 Exercícios sobre métodos básicos de ordenação: método da bolha e método de ordenação por inserção: ALGORITMOS E … https://pucminas.instructure.com/courses/91650/quizzes/288777 5/6 II. O método de ordenação por inserção possui complexidade O(n), em seu melhor caso, em relação ao número de trocas. III. O método de ordenação por inserção é estável. Assinale a alternativa CORRETA: Somente as proposições II e III estão corretas. Somente as proposições I e II estão corretas. Nenhuma das proposições está correta. Todas as proposições estão corretas. Somente as proposições I e III estão corretas. 0 / 0,13 ptsPergunta 8IncorretaIncorreta Um engenheiro de software construiu uma função para ordenar vetores de inteiros por meio do algoritmo de ordenação por inserção. A versão iterativa desse algoritmo possui dois loops aninhados. Suponha que esse engenheiro de software tenha inserido, imediatamente antes do incremento da variável de controle do loop mais externo, uma chamada a uma função que percorre e exibe o conteúdo do vetor que está sendo ordenado. O trecho de código a seguir ilustra como essa chamada é feita. A Figura abaixo exibe o vetor que foi passado como parâmetro em uma chamada da função de ordenação. 18/05/2022 10:05 Exercícios sobre métodos básicos de ordenação: método da bolha e método de ordenação por inserção: ALGORITMOS E … https://pucminas.instructure.com/courses/91650/quizzes/288777 6/6 O que será exibido quando o valor da variável “i” for igual a 3? 1 1 11 12 17 4 17 35 43 78 1 12 4 17 11 17 1 35 43 78 1 1 4 11 17 35 43 78 17 12 1 12 35 78 17 4 43 11 17 1 1 1 4 78 17 35 43 11 17 12 Pontuação do teste: 0,52 de 1,04
Compartilhar